According to information released by comprehensive media and relevant regulatory agencies, the German BMW Group will recall over 330,000 vehicles due to potential short circuit hazards in the starter and related components. According to DPA, more than 130,000 vehicles in Germany are affected by this BMW recall plan. BMW has not yet announced the global recall number, but considering that this recall involves multiple models produced between September 2015 and September 2021, the scope of impact may cover more countries, and the actual recall scale may exceed the announced figures. Additionally, according to a recall notice released by the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ration in the United States, BMW will recall nearly 200,000 vehicles locally, which are models produced from 2019 to 2022. The affected vehicles' "starter relay may corrode, leading to overheating and short circuit of the relay," posing a fire risk. The agency advises owners to park their vehicles outdoors and away from buildings until the issue is resolved. It is reported that due to the recall, the vehicles will have their starters replaced, and some models will also need to install more powerful batteries, which may incur high cumulative costs
